Tim Atwood has performed twice at the Amherst Opera House in the last 2 years. Tim & Roxanne Atwood have become close friends of the Amherst Opera House. Congratulations Tim on all the years of hard work. The induction into the GOO Hall of Fame is well deserved. Tim’s statement follows:

“Sunday night I was inducted into the Independent Country Music Hall of Fame at the Josie Awards at the Grand Ole Opry House! This was a big deal for me.

Honestly, this was such an amazing night, made absolutely perfect when my longtime friend Jeannie Seely came out in support of me because she loves me. We love each other.

Sharing the stage with Jeannie that night was magical. I know the house was filled with music crusaders, but when Seely and I began to sing, for me, we were the only two people in the room. There was magic in the air for me. It’s true. You can’t make old friends…you earn them with time and trust, respect and love. And to receive a standing ovation after that performance at the Grand Ole Opry House was the bow on the package. My heart was full!”
